龙空技术网

python编程while循环练习题!

睿说编程 159

前言:

当前朋友们对“pythonwhile函数”大概比较关心,你们都需要知道一些“pythonwhile函数”的相关文章。那么小编同时在网络上搜集了一些关于“pythonwhile函数””的相关内容,希望看官们能喜欢,兄弟们一起来学习一下吧!

假设你有一个列表,其中包含了一些数字。请编写一个程序,使用while循环计算列表中所有数字的和,并将结果输出。要求程序中不能使用sum函数或其他已有的求和函数。

示例代码如下:

numbers = [1, 2, 3, 4, 5]

total = 0

i = 0

while i < len(numbers):

total += numbers[i]

i += 1

print("The sum of the numbers is:", total)

首先,我们定义了一个列表numbers,其中包含了一些数字。然后定义一个变量total,初始化为0,用于存储所有数字的和。同时,我们定义一个变量i,初始化为0,用于控制循环的执行次数。

在while循环中,我们判断i是否小于列表的长度len(numbers),如果成立则执行代码块。在代码块中,我们使用total变量累加列表中的每个数字。具体来说,我们通过numbers[i]来获取列表中第i个数字,并将其加到total中。然后再将i加1,这样就可以进入到下一个循环中。

当i的值等于列表的长度时,循环结束。最后,我们使用print函数输出最终的结果,即所有数字的和。运行程序后,输出结果为:

The sum of the numbers is: 15

这个例子展示了如何使用while循环计算列表中所有数字的和。通过对循环语句和列表操作的理解,我们可以更好地掌握Python的编程技巧。

标签: #pythonwhile函数